I agree with badfish, a ten gallon brutes watered 1-2times a day till runoff in straight coco would kill it, or a chow 50/50 coir/ hydroton would kill it even more
problem is with a container that large the medium stays wet for too long, not allowing enough air to really set it off. the more frequent waterings also keeps the PH and PPM's in check
This run I am using 15-gal smart pots with 50/50 chow mix. Gold Label Hydro Corn and Roots Organic Coco Soiless Mix. Should be a little better. I also changed my light layout to a 18-plant 17-light configuration in the same space and dropped from 60" center to closer to 50" centers. Keep evolving that's all we can do...
